The federal inventory lists 37 bridges in Wahkiakum County: 20 rated good, 16 fair, and 1 poor.
- 1 of the 37 bridges in Wahkiakum County, Washington, are rated in poor condition (2.7%) in the 2025 National Bridge Inventory, as of .
- 20 bridges (54.1%) are rated good and 16 (43.2%) fair.
- The median Wahkiakum County bridge was built in 1973.
- The busiest poor-rated bridge is SR 4 over Hull Creek (built 1934), carrying about 1,152 vehicles a day.

Bridges rated poor
Every bridge in the county with a poor rating, busiest first. Poor means a major component is rated 4 or lower on FHWA's 0-9 scale; it is a repair flag, not a closure notice.
| Bridge | Built | Vehicles/day | Condition |
|---|---|---|---|
| SR 4 over Hull Creek | 1934 | 1,152 | Poor |
